This year, I thought I'd shake things up a bit with Science. Devin is continuing to work independently and successfully with his Science curriculum (Exploring Creation with Physical Science by Dr. J.Wile). The other three started The Young Explorers Series - Exploring Creation with Human Anatomy and Physiology, written by the same group as Devin's books. I never thought the human body, or cells, or anything with anatomy could be so much fun! We made an edible cell after learning about the cell and it's functions. Forget the kids, but I now have figured out cells! It's amazing how Jello, M&M's, Skittles, fruit roll ups and pull and peels can make anyone understand the anatomy of a cell. Plus, we had a great desert for dinner :).
